The Oman Orthopedic Prosthetic Market was estimated at USD 172 Million in 2025 and is projected to reach USD 230 Million by 2032, growing at a CAGR of 4.2% from 2026 to 2032. This growth trajectory is largely driven by the increasing prevalence of orthopedic conditions among the population and a significant rise in the elderly demographic. Additionally, the ongoing advancements in prosthetic technologies and heightened governmental support towards healthcare infrastructure are essential components propelling market expansion.

Despite the promising outlook, the Oman Orthopedic Prosthetic Market faces certain restraints that could hinder its growth. Limited awareness about the availability and benefits of advanced prosthetic solutions among the general population results in lower-than-expected demand. Furthermore, a shortage of skilled healthcare professionals specializing in prosthetic services means that many patients may struggle to find adequate support. The high cost of prosthetic devices and the absence of comprehensive insurance coverage also restricts access for many potential users. Together, these factors highlight the need for targeted initiatives to raise awareness and enhance service delivery in the orthopedic prosthetics sector.

The government of Oman plays a vital role in regulating the orthopedic prosthetic market, ensuring that devices are safe and effective for public use. Through the Ministry of Health, a rigorous registration and approval process is maintained, highlighting the commitment to quality assurance. Furthermore, the government has launched various programs aimed at subsidizing the costs of orthopedic prosthetics, which is instrumental in increasing access for individuals requiring these essential medical devices.
